References:

Pubmed ID 35065962
DOI 10.1016/j.jbc.2022.101607
Description At these ER–PM junctions, STIM1 can trap and gate Orai1 Ca2+ channels, eliciting an influx of Ca2+ from the extracellular milieu into the cytoplasm.; UNC93B1 deficiency might impair the traffic or activity of an adapter protein to reduce STIM1–Orai1 interactions but not STIM1 recruitment.
Description of experimental evidence The protein was validated by immunoprecipitation, western blot analysis, PCR ,qPCR, Duolink and TIRF microscopy in mouse dendritic cells, which maintains the ER calcium sensor STIM1 in a dimeric state primed for translocation to the ER cortex.
